According to breaking news out of D.C., former Missouri attorney general Eric Schmitt plans to testify in front of the House Weaponization Committee today, and he reportedly intends to expose a massive cover-up.

Schmitt, who is now a GOP Senator, will take the stand along with Louisiana attorney general Jeff Landry and former Missouri deputy attorney general for special litigation, D. John Sauer.

These witnesses are part of a giant lawsuit against the federal government,  entitled “Louisiana and Missouri v. Biden et al,” which was filed in May 2022.

All of this involves “the largest speech censorship operation in recent history,” according to the lawsuit accusation. From Fox News:

The lawsuit alleges that coordination led to the suppression and censorship of truthful information ‘on a scale never before seen’ using examples of the COVID lab-leak theory, information about COVID vaccinations, Hunter Biden’s laptop, and more.

The lawsuit is currently in discovery, and Thursday’s hearing is expected to feature witness testimony that will detail evidence collected to show the Biden administration has ‘coerced social media companies to censor disfavored speech.’

In regards to all this, Landry will claim they’ve “uncovered a censorship enterprise so vast that it spans over a dozen significant government institutions.” This is no small matter, and involves our most basic freedoms.

Involved in this lawsuit are the most powerful organizations in the nation, including the FBI, the CDC, and the White House itself.

Landry will say during his testimony:

Publicly, these federal actors have justified their deeds in the name of protecting the public against ‘misinformation’ and ‘disinformation,’ when in fact it is done to suppress disfavored views.

Government officials cannot ‘circumvent the First Amendment by inducing, threatening, and/or colluding with private entities to suppress protected speech,’ Landry will say.

‘Shockingly, this is exactly what has occurred through this federal censorship enterprise.’

On top of that, Sauer will testify that White House officials “badgered social media platforms to censor speech that contradicts the White House’s preferred narratives.”
